Subject: Vellatrix Line Retirement

Team — effective end of Q3, the Vellatrix accessories line is retired. No new orders after 30 September. Sales leads: redirect pipeline to the Corvane range and close out open quotes by month-end. Marrow & Finch will handle clearance stock. Questions to me directly. The confidential direction for next year follows below.

management briefing: Headcount on the Belix team goes from 60 to 93 by the end of November. Gross margin on Belix came in at 23 percent against a plan of 47 percent.

Step 6: Upgrade the Fernwhistle feed validator to the v3 schema engine. The old ruleset is frozen; any feeds failing under v3 should be quarantined, not rejected, during the two-week grace period. Releases must not proceed until the validation queue clears on staging. After the upgrade completes and health checks pass, restart the validator with the configuration values listed below.

settings of fahag-haduf:
[ulaox]
port = 8443
region = south-2
host = ulaox.lumiccorp.internal
timeout_ms = 500
retries = 8

Export jobs in GridHaven stream rows; never buffer full sheets. If memory spikes past the worker cap, the exporter locks its staging account as a safety measure. Recovery: stop the worker, clear the staging cache, then re-authenticate the export account. The recovery console will prompt for the passphrase. Enter the passphrase shown below exactly, including spaces.

vault phrase of tagag-yadup = ralys-caseth-novys-istael

ALERT: log-sampling-drift on chirpd. The chirpd service exceeded its ingest budget again; adaptive sampling kicked in at 1:40 and is now dropping ~85% of INFO lines. Error and warn levels are unaffected. If you need full-fidelity logs for debugging, bump the sampling override, but revert within an hour or Lagoon ingest costs spike. Escalate to the Pipework team if drift persists. Runbook with override steps is here.

dashboard of taduf-yagap = https://confluence.tolvaqsys.internal/display/display/projects/display